Title: Top 3 Reasons Why Your Business Needs a Website

Robbie S • June 6, 2023

Introduction:

In today's digital age, having a strong online presence is essential for businesses of all sizes. A well-designed and functional website serves as a powerful tool to attract potential customers, establish credibility, and boost your brand's visibility. In this blog post, we will explore the top three reasons why your business needs a website.

Expand Your Reach and Attract New Customers:

With a business website, you can extend your reach far beyond your physical location. The internet provides a global platform, allowing you to connect with potential customers from all corners of the world. By optimizing your website for search engines, you can increase your online visibility and attract organic traffic. Moreover, through effective digital marketing strategies such as social media integration, content marketing, and online advertising, you can target specific audiences and generate leads, expanding your customer base.


Establish Credibility and Build Trust:

In today's competitive business landscape, credibility is paramount. A professionally designed website with relevant and valuable content showcases your expertise, professionalism, and commitment to customer satisfaction. It provides a platform to highlight your products, services, and testimonials, creating a positive impression on visitors. A well-maintained website also instills trust and confidence in potential customers, leading to higher conversion rates. Without a website, your business may appear outdated or less trustworthy compared to competitors who have a strong online presence.


Showcase Your Products and Services 24/7:

Unlike traditional brick-and-mortar stores with limited operating hours, a website allows you to showcase your products and services round the clock. Potential customers can browse through your offerings, read detailed descriptions, view high-quality images, and even make purchases at their convenience. This accessibility and convenience not only enhance customer satisfaction but also open up new revenue streams. Additionally, you can provide valuable resources such as product demonstrations, FAQs, and customer support, further strengthening your customer relationships.


Conclusion:

In today's digital-driven marketplace, having a business website is no longer a luxury but a necessity. It enables you to expand your reach, attract new customers, establish credibility, and showcase your products and services 24/7. Whether you run a small local business or a large corporation, investing in a well-designed and functional website will undoubtedly yield significant benefits and help you stay competitive in the digital era. So, don't wait any longer - it's time to build your online presence and unlock the full potential of your business.

It’s 9:00 on a Tuesday night and a homeowner’s water heater lets go. She grabs her phone and searches. What happens in the next fifteen seconds decides whether she calls you or the company across town. She will not scroll. She will not open ten tabs and compare. She will take one of the first answers she is handed and dial it. That is the entire argument for SEO, and it has not changed in a decade. What has changed — enormously, and recently — is who gives her that answer. The Ground Shifted Under Local Search Google now answers a large share of searches directly, on the results page, with an AI-generated summary. Whitespark, which has tracked local ranking factors for years, calls this the single biggest structural shift in how local results get surfaced in 2026 — those AI summaries increasingly appear above the map pack. Estimates of how many local searches trigger one range from roughly 40% to as high as 68% depending on the study and the type of query. The exact number is debatable. The direction is not. Customers are also arriving from outside Google entirely. Use of AI tools for local business recommendations climbed from 6% to 45% of consumers in a single year. Here is the part that matters most, and it is genuinely good news: the businesses appearing in those AI answers are, overwhelmingly, the businesses already ranking in the traditional map pack. AI did not replace local SEO. It raised the stakes on it. If you are not in the top handful, you are not in the answer — and if you are not in the answer, for that customer, you do not exist.
